The Strategic Pivot: Why Fusion Startups Are Turning Toward Defense
The fusion energy sector is currently undergoing a significant strategic realignment. While the primary objective remains the delivery of clean, limitless electricity to the global power grid, a growing number of startups are revisiting the industry’s historical roots: national security and defense applications.
From Cold War Origins to Modern Innovation
The genesis of fusion research is inextricably linked to the geopolitical tensions of the 20th century. Decades ago, scientists sought to pivot the physics behind thermonuclear weaponry toward peaceful, constructive energy production. This dual-use nature has remained a constant undercurrent in the field. A prime example of this synergy is the 2022 breakthrough at the National Ignition Facility (NIF). While the experiment marked a historic milestone for fusion energy, the NIF has functioned as a cornerstone of national security research for over a quarter-century, proving that the two fields are often two sides of the same coin.
Economic Realities and the Funding Landscape
This renewed focus on defense is not merely ideological; it is a pragmatic response to shifting economic tides. In recent years, venture capital interest in climate technology-the traditional lifeblood of fusion startups-has cooled significantly. Despite fusion companies securing a substantial share of available climate-focused capital, the sheer cost of research and development is astronomical. As investors become more risk-averse, startups are actively seeking alternative revenue streams to sustain their operations. Defense contracts offer a stable, long-term financial lifeline that can bridge the gap between experimental prototypes and commercial viability.
The Rise of Directed Energy and Modern Warfare
The defense sector’s interest in fusion-related technology is being driven by the rapid evolution of the battlefield. Modern conflicts have been fundamentally altered by the proliferation of low-cost, high-volume drone swarms. Conventional air defense systems, which were engineered to intercept a limited number of large, piloted aircraft, are increasingly ill-equipped to handle these modern threats.
To counter this, military planners are prioritizing directed-energy weapons, such as high-energy lasers. These systems require immense, reliable power sources-a challenge that fusion startups are uniquely positioned to address. By integrating their expertise in high-energy physics with the military’s need for advanced defensive capabilities, these companies are finding a new, vital role in the defense ecosystem.
